Killing-hen-for-egg development model at dead end: Xi
Industrialization has created unprecedented material wealth, but caused serious ecological damage, Xi said Sunday evening in Beijing.
The development model of "killing the hens for eggs" and "draining the lake for fish" is at the dead end, Xi said.
He said that the future will be illuminated by eco-friendly development that is in accordance with the rule of nature.
Treat ecological environment like life: Xi
Xi said Sunday humankind should treat the ecological environment like we treat our own life.
The Earth is the only home for humankind, Xi said, noting that we should protect the ecological environment like we protect our own eyes, and treat the ecological environment like we treat our own life.
Xi calls for joint efforts to tackle environmental challenges
Xi on Sunday called for joint efforts to tackle environmental challenges.
Xi said that only with concerted efforts can we effectively deal with global environmental issues such as climate change, marine pollution and biological protection, and achieve the United Nations 2030 Agenda for Sustainable Development goals.
